Hello Bob,
 
Cannot say for sure. I would venture a guess;   Earliest W113 cars had a fixed four blade fan. The six blade fan was used on later early cars.  The eight blade fan improved cooling a little more on the latest cars. These multiple blade fans moved more air and offset the additional strain and heat from the larger engines, popular accessories like AC and larger alternators, and emission devices.
 
The trade off is they take a little more horse power to spin the eight blade fan!
